What Are Edelweiss Composite Veneers?
Edelweiss composite veneers are custom-made shells applied to the front surface of teeth to enhance their appearance. Unlike traditional porcelain veneers, Edelweiss veneers are crafted from a specialized composite material that allows for a more conservative approach, often requiring little to no tooth preparation.
Benefits of Edelweiss Composite Veneers
- Minimal Tooth Preparation: One of the standout features of Edelweiss veneers is that they often require less alteration of the natural tooth structure compared to traditional veneers, preserving more of your original enamel.
- Natural Appearance: The composite material used in Edelweiss veneers mimics the translucency and texture of natural teeth, resulting in a seamless and aesthetically pleasing smile.
- Quick Application: The procedure for applying Edelweiss composite veneers can often be completed in a single visit, providing immediate results without the need for temporary restorations.
- Durability: While composite materials are generally less durable than porcelain, Edelweiss veneers are designed to withstand everyday wear and tear, making them a reliable option for smile enhancement.
- Easy Repair: If chips or minor damage occur, Edelweiss veneers can be easily repaired in the dental office, saving you the hassle and expense of replacing the entire veneer.
The Procedure for Getting Edelweiss Composite Veneers
- Consultation: Your journey begins with a consultation with your dentist, who will assess your dental health and discuss your cosmetic goals.
- Treatment Planning: The dentist will create a personalized treatment plan, which may involve X-rays, impressions, or digital scans of your teeth to ensure a precise fit for the veneers.
- Tooth Preparation: Depending on your specific needs, minimal preparation of the teeth may be required. This can often be accomplished with little to no enamel removal.
- Application of Veneers: During the appointment, the dentist will apply the composite material directly to your teeth, sculpting it to create the desired shape and appearance. The material is then cured using a special light to harden it.
- Final Adjustments: Once the veneers are applied, your dentist will make any necessary adjustments to ensure a comfortable bite and a perfect fit.
Aftercare Tips for Edelweiss Composite Veneers
- Maintain Good Oral Hygiene: Continue to brush and floss regularly to keep your teeth and gums healthy. Avoid using abrasive toothpaste to protect the surface of the veneers.
- Avoid Hard or Sticky Foods: Be cautious with hard or sticky foods that could damage the veneers. Cut hard foods into smaller pieces and avoid chewing on ice or hard candy.
- Regular Dental Check-Ups: Schedule regular visits to your dentist for check-ups and cleanings to monitor the condition of your veneers and overall oral health.
